The Nature of Counterfeit Money
Counterfeit money describes unlawfully produced currency that is made to mimic legitimate banknotes. These fake costs intend to trick individuals and organizations into believing they are using real currency. Generally produced with primitive strategies or sophisticated innovation, counterfeit money can look remarkably similar to authentic notes, making it harder for the typical individual to recognize the difference.
Types of Counterfeit Money
- Printed Counterfeit Notes: Often produced utilizing sophisticated printing techniques that duplicate the feel and look of real currency.
- Digital Counterfeits: Created digitally, then printed and distributed, frequently discovered in online transactions.
- Fake Coins: Although less common, counterfeit coins can also be created and presented into flow.
